  • The definitive narration of drug use in America, from a man who lived through it and tells the tale in his own plain words.

    Epic work by the Master. Anyone with the slightest intertest in drug use and addiction must read this classic work of American non-fiction. I had an original copy of the book, and read it several decades ago, but it fell apart on me and no longer exists, This more recent printing brought back memories, so many phrases, scenarios, and situations were locked in my memory and flowed seamlessly into my re- reading of this masterpiece. Some of the jargon may seem dated, like watching an old Hollywood 1940's crime drama, but that is a large part of the charm! My original copy had a review on the back cover, something about 'this peculiar illness which our current laws have branded a crime', and this holds truer today than ever.
